We are looking for a Part-Time IT Finance Administrator to join our Technology department on a 12-month contract. This role offers 22 hours per week, with working hours based on an agreement between the successful candidate and their line manager.
As an IT Finance Administrator, you will support the Technology Service Coordinator in managing the financial and administrative functions of the Technology department. This includes overseeing the annual budget and forecasting process, handling IT procurement, processing supplier invoices, and managing hardware assets.
IT Budget Administration
Administer the UK IT budget, including initial budget preparation and periodic forecasting.
Assist in providing commentary on actual spend vs. forecast.
Process all IT supplier invoices through our in-house system.
Generate cost breakdowns by location, department, and resource code.
Handle supplier invoice queries and manage accruals for unprocessed invoices.
Review and monitor computer cost disbursements against budget.
IT Procurement
Purchase hardware, software, and peripherals in alignment with the budget.
Conduct IT stock audits and provide Finance with updates on new, returned, or missing laptops.
Manage software license renewals, ensuring timely action and budget alignment.
IT Hardware Administration
Maintain and update the asset file for all IT equipment, including serial numbers and invoice details.
Track hardware upgrades and returns.
Organise the disposal or donation of outdated laptops, ensuring compliance and proper documentation.
Administration
Process service requests via ServiceNow, including requests related to software, hardware, and procurement.
Experience in budget reporting and financial administration.
Highly organised and self-motivated.
Strong time management and communication skills.
Proficiency in Microsoft Office, especially Excel.
